Wiktionary
PLEADING, noun. The act of making a plea.
PLEADING, noun. (legal) A document filed in a lawsuit, particularly a document initiating litigation or responding to the initiation of litigation.
PLEADING, verb. Present participle of plead
PLEADING, adjective. That pleads.
Dictionary definition
PLEADING, noun. (law) a statement in legal and logical form stating something on behalf of a party to a legal proceeding.
PLEADING, adjective. Begging.
